I'm basing the environment art project on a enigmatic ghost town in Alaska called Portlock, also known as Port Chatham, which has been abandoned 4 times in its history, by various groups of people. Spanning back centuries, people have been going missing or turning up deceased in Portlock, such as a logger named Andrew Kamluk, who was found passed away in the forest during 1931, along with all of his dogs. At the site where he was found, his very heavy snow sled had been flung far away from the scene, even though it was too heavy for a human to lift. A number of people have gone missing in Portlock, and when this happens, they stay missing.
